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al Cost in Norwell, MA

The cost of tree root pipe damage water removal can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the area. These estimates are not guarantees, but rather a general idea of what you can expect to pay. Don’t wait until it’s too late to call a professional for an accurate assessment and qu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Inspection $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Level of contamination, equipment needed
Structural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, equipment needed
Reconstruction and Repair $1,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, materials needed
